As OxyContin’s acceptance grew, a handful of scientists outside Purdue published research raising concerns about the twelve-hour declare. Experts affiliated with the Oklahoma College Faculty of Medicine present in 2002 that almost 87% of All those prescribed OxyContin at a school pain clinic were taking it extra usually than every 12 hours. The rationale, scientists wrote, was “perceived end-of-dose failure.”

Bodie’s lawsuit ­­and countless Other individuals filed by OxyContin end users and their family members ­­ never ever received just before a jury. Purdue acquired suits dismissed by asserting, among the other defenses, a legal doctrine which shields drug firms from legal responsibility when their products are prescribed by experienced doctors. Purdue settled other lawsuits on confidential terms.
